The game starts with very simple border rules. For each mistake, you get docked some pay. You have to inspect their travel papers (passport, visa, diplomatic papers, etc.)įor each person you inspect correctly, you get a small amount of pay. You play a border inspector in a fake country somewhat like Russia or East Germany during the Cold War.Įach day people come through your station. It has a very spare art style with a very simple interface. This isn't a direct analogue to Firewatch, but the same way Firewatch is a story that is told through dialogues, Papers, Please is a story told through mini-games. In Gone Home all the voice work is narration (there are no "banters"). The one big difference is Gone Home doesn't have any dialogue exchanges. "Finishing" the game simply involves reaching the end of the story. Neither is really a "game" in the traditional sense. But on a mechanical level it's almost identical.īoth have a feeling of a sandbox environment (large sprawling area) that's actually gated into a strictly defined "path" through the game map.īoth have a slightly 'supernatural' or 'creepy' sub-plot.īoth deal with flawed people and their personal/family relationships.īoth tell their story through a collection of voicing and environmental clues (letters, maps, and photographs). It's superficially different (inside a house, only one voiced character, female protagonist).
